Quick recap for the sync: Tuesday 10:40, Marisol kicked off the contrast audit on the Fernwick dashboard and immediately flagged the muted-gray labels on the settings panel — 2.3:1, way under the bar. By 11:15 we'd traced it to a theme token override that shipped with the spring refresh. Rollback wasn't clean because three widgets hardcoded the hex. Patch went out Wednesday morning after Dev verified every flagged pair hit 4.5:1. The trace token for the verification run is below.

pipeline stamp: htk4_66df

Handover Note — Loyalty Programme Overhaul

Hi finance folks — as I pass the reins to Director Quayle, quick heads-up: the Marlet Rewards overhaul kicks off next quarter. Points devalue slightly, but redemption options widen. Budget impact is modelled in the usual workbook. Quayle will run the steering calls from here. Strategic detail sits just below.

confidential, kahog-bawif: The northern region missed its Pramir quota by 20.0 percent last quarter. Casaxek Freight plans to lower the Fraion list price by 41.5 percent in December. The finance team signed off on a budget of $236.4 million for Project Druius. The renewal with Fenysix Partners closes at $91.3 million a year, 2.1 percent below the last contract.

Subject: Key rotation — Meridian billing worker

Rotating the deploy credential for the Meridian billing worker tonight. Affects both blue and green stacks; the cutover script picks up the new key on next sync, no restart needed. Old key revoked at 02:00. If a blue-green swap fires during the window, re-run the sync step manually. Alerts route to you as usual. New key for the internal deploy service follows.

gateway credential: kto7_yV41IWH